Sterilization
Sterilization and disinfection are procedures that are taken to ensure that medical devices do not transmit pathogens and bacteria. Sterilization may be different depending on each person's procedures so health care organizations have come up with guidelines on how to do it . Sterilization is one of the ways of cleaning and eliminating micro bacteria from surgical devices. It may involve either physical or chemical procedures. Disinfection is a procedure to eliminate many pathogens except bacterial spores. There are factors that affect the disinfection and sterilization of medical equipment. The factors include types of microbial contamination, level of microbial infection, inorganic load present, and prior cleaning of equipment. Cleaning is the process of removing visible particles from objects' surfaces by use of water with detergents manually or mechanically. Cleaning thoroughly is advised before disinfection and sterilization. The remaining particles may interfere with the effectiveness of the sterilization . Decontamination removes the microorganisms that are harmful so that they can be used or discarded.
